RF Systems Analysis Engineer, Regulatory (Starlink)

SpaceX • Redmond, WA

Overview

SpaceX is hiring an RF Systems Analysis Engineer to support regulatory compliance for Starlink. You'll work on technical analyses related to radio frequency interference and satellite spectrum coordination. This role requires expertise in telecommunications regulations.

Job Description

Who you are

You have a strong background in telecommunications and regulatory compliance, with experience in analyzing radio frequency systems. Your expertise allows you to navigate complex regulatory environments and advocate for innovative technologies like Starlink. You understand the importance of spectrum coordination and interference analysis in the satellite communications industry. You are detail-oriented and possess excellent analytical skills, enabling you to support technical analyses that influence regulatory decisions. You thrive in collaborative environments and are eager to work with cross-functional teams to advance SpaceX's mission. You are passionate about leveraging technology to improve global connectivity and are committed to ensuring compliance with legal and policy frameworks.

What you'll do

In this role, you will support the team that advises SpaceX on legal and policy advocacy related to Starlink's licensing and spectrum position. You will conduct technical analyses pertaining to radio frequency interference and satellite spectrum coordination, ensuring that Starlink meets regulatory requirements. You will collaborate with engineers and legal experts to develop strategies that enhance Starlink's operational capabilities while adhering to regulatory standards. Your work will involve modeling Starlink's systems to assess potential interference issues and proposing solutions to mitigate risks. You will also engage with domestic and global regulators to advocate for policies that support the deployment of satellite broadband services. Your contributions will play a crucial role in maximizing Starlink's utility for communities and businesses worldwide.
